Hong Island, Krabi, Thailand140 viewsthis 360 degrees panorama was stitched using Apple's outdated Apple QuickTime VR Authoring Suite.
Koh Hong in Krabi, Thailand is one of the most beautiful island in Krabi. Koh Hong's name comes from the Thai word "Hong" which translates as "room". In the middle of this beautiful island there lies a hidden lagoon or room inside the lagoon, the tranquility & beauty is breath-taking. Koh Hong is a popular spot for local fishermen and is also one place where bird nests are collected.

Porteau Cove, BC, CANADA75 viewsWhen "Porteau" (porte d’eau) is translated from
French into English it means "Water’s Gate".
The Porteau Cove Provincial Park is located on the most southerly fjord in North America, on the eastern shore of Howe Sound. The park is a popular destination with scuba divers who explore old sunken ship wrecks, that in return attract an abundant marine life.

Deep Cove, British Columbia, CANADA56 viewsDeep Cove is a one-of-a-kind, quirky place. Nestled by the waters of Indian Arm, at the east end of the North Shore, it is one of the two “villages” of the North Shore, the other being Horseshoe Bay in West Vancouver, CANADA.
Deep Cove epitomizes what the North Shore is known for: tranquility, scenic beauty, and a warm cosy atmosphere that makes you want to sit down and stay. Boating, hiking and nature typify this area.

Lions Gate Bridge, Vancouver, CANADA52 viewsThe Lions Gate Bridge is one of the two arterial routes joining the North Shore with the rest of Greater Vancouver. It was built in 1935 by the Guiness Company and its' three lanes currently serve over 65,000 cars per day.

Whytecliff Park105 viewsWhytecliff Park is the westernmost park on the Northshore.
This is a full featured park with a beach, playground, picnic areas and plenty of quiet spots amongst the rocky outcroppings. The views from the edges of the park are spectacular. Bowen Island across Queen Charlotte Channel, stately ferries, engines rumbling, sailing past, sailboats, powerboats, vistas of Vancouver Island, harbour seals sunning themselves and so much more.
